London, UK. 25th Apr 2026. Catherine, The Princess of Wales laid a wreath in Whitehall to commemorate Anzac Day which takes place on April 25th every year to mark the anniversary of the landing of Allied Forces on the Gallipoli Peninsula in 1915. The inscription reads "In memory of the Australian and New Zealand soldiers who made the ultimate sacrifice for our freedom". Credit: michael melia/Alamy Live News
